Alle Zeiten sind UTC + 1 Stunde

Forumsregeln


xt:Commerce ist ein sogenanntes "Open-Source" Shopsystem und untersteht der GPL-Lizenz.
Nur PLUS-Mitglieder können neue Themen starten!
:plusbereich:
 
Autor Nachricht
 Betreff des Beitrags: Preiserhöhung über csv datei??
BeitragVerfasst: Do 29. Dezember 2011, 15:55 
Offline
Mitglied seit:
Mo 21. Februar 2011, 03:08

Beiträge: 21
Danke vergeben: 0 mal
Danke erhalten: 0 mal
Postleitzahl: 98693
Land: Deutschland
Branche: Sportartikel
Hallo,

ich werde noch waaahnsinnig.

ich habe eine Tabelle angelegt für meinen Import neuer Preise. Die Anleitung (3.9) sagt mir das einzige Pflichtpfeld ist Artikelnummer. also habe ich eine Tabelle mit nur 3 Spalten: xtsol; modellnummer und Preis

aber der preis wird nicht geändert..ich habe text format, habe mit punkt anstatt komma gemacht..aber der preis verändert sich nicht..


XTSOL p_model p_priceNoTax
XTSOL SK75 72.7

das ist die tabelle..

hat jemand eine gute Idee..ich selbst finde keine Lösung..probiere herum und es kommt nichts dabei raus.. ärgerlich..

bitte um einen guten Rat°

Danke!

Sven


Nach oben
  
 
BeitragVerfasst: Do 29. Dezember 2011, 17:12 
Die Tabelle müsste weiterhin vollständig sein, aber die nicht benötigten bleiben dann einfach leer, oder?
Reihenfolge muss beibehalten werden würde ich sagen..


Nach oben
  
 
BeitragVerfasst: Do 29. Dezember 2011, 17:23 
Offline
Mitglied seit:
So 18. Januar 2009, 21:27

Beiträge: 577
Danke vergeben: 15 mal
Danke erhalten: 17 mal
Postleitzahl: 24000
Land: Deutschland
Firmenname: Versandhandel
Price-Bite hat geschrieben:
Die Tabelle müsste weiterhin vollständig sein, aber die nicht benötigten bleiben dann einfach leer, oder?
Reihenfolge muss beibehalten werden würde ich sagen..

das hängt von der admin/includes/classes/import.php ab - ob alles drin bleiben muss oder nicht - aber die reihenfolge sollte da stimmen ;)

nu frag ich mich gerade welche Felder es da nun zerlegt hat :gruebel:

Code:
   function generate_map() {

      // lets define a standard fieldmapping array, with importable fields
         $file_layout = array ('p_model' => '', // products_model
      'p_stock' => '', // products_quantity
      'p_tpl' => '', // products_template
      'p_sorting' => '', // products_sorting
      'p_manufacturer' => '', // manufacturer
      'p_fsk18' => '', // FSK18
      'p_priceNoTax' => '', // Nettoprice
      'p_tax' => '', // taxrate in percent
      'p_status' => '', // products status
      'p_weight' => '', // products weight...


in dieser Reihenfolge fragt er das ab...(und genau mit der Bezeichnung)
ich würd mal schätzen du hast nun noch z.B. 9.95 stück im bestand statt 100 ;-) oder ? :gruebel:


Nach oben
  
 
BeitragVerfasst: Do 29. Dezember 2011, 19:02 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
Der Import hat einen Bug und würde noch eine Spalte erfordern, hier der Bugfix:
Zitat:
admin/includes/classes/import.php

Zeile: 109 & 142
Code:
$inhalt = file($this->ImportDir.$this->filename);

ändern in:
Code:
$inhalt = file($this->ImportDir . $this->filename, FILE_IGNORE_NEW_LINES);


Die Reihenfolge wie auch die Anzahl der Spalten ist irrelevant, lediglich
Zitat:
XTSOL
muss am Zeilenanfang stehen und Artikelnummern müssen vorhanden sein.

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 00:42 
Offline
Mitglied seit:
Mo 21. Februar 2011, 03:08

Beiträge: 21
Danke vergeben: 0 mal
Danke erhalten: 0 mal
Postleitzahl: 98693
Land: Deutschland
Branche: Sportartikel
juhu

Danke HHGAG und alle anderen, die sich geäußert haben..das war ein volltreffer..warum habe ich nicht eher gefragt..6 h für nichts..ok, der bugfix hat geholfen..Preise kann ich ändern.. darf ich nochmal was fragen..erspart nochmal arbeit, wenn es geht..kann man irgendwie auch komma anstatt Punkte in der Preisangabe akzeptieren lassen (oder besser beides?)

dann könnte ich einiges gut "automatisieren" und mir wäre da echte geholfen!

DANKE!


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 08:36 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
Zitat:
admin/includes/classes/import.php

Zeile: 262
Code:
$products_array = array_merge($products_array, array ('products_price' => $dataArray['p_priceNoTax']));

ändern in:
Code:
$products_array = array_merge($products_array, array ('products_price' => str_replace(',', '.', $dataArray['p_priceNoTax'])));

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 11:19 
Offline
Mitglied seit:
Mi 15. Oktober 2008, 10:54

Beiträge: 160
Danke vergeben: 0 mal
Danke erhalten: 2 mal
Postleitzahl: 86150
Land: Deutschland
Hi,
Danke auch, hilft mir auch weiter!
Und auch noch eine Zusatzfrage:
Kann man auch umstellen, daß beim Import Bruttopreise genommen werden können. Würde für mich den ganzen Import vereinfachen

Grüße


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 15:56 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
Durchgehend 19% ?

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 16:56 
Offline
Mitglied seit:
Mi 15. Oktober 2008, 10:54

Beiträge: 160
Danke vergeben: 0 mal
Danke erhalten: 2 mal
Postleitzahl: 86150
Land: Deutschland
Hi,

ich haben akteull einen einzigen Artikel mit 7% alle anderen 19%.
Den einen könnet ich ja manuell machen.

Oder zielt deine Frage darauf, daß nach deiner (jetzt noch nicht vorgeschlagenen) Änderung 7% gar nicht mehr möglich wäre?


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 17:01 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
Die Frage zielt darauf ab, ob ein Quick & Dirty in der o.g. Zeile reicht oder man Steuersätze zu beachten hat. Wenn es nur 19% sind, kann man die obige Zeile in folgende ändern
Code:
$products_array = array_merge($products_array, array ('products_price' => str_replace(',', '.', $dataArray['p_priceNoTax'])/1.19));

bei nur 7% entsprechend
Code:
$products_array = array_merge($products_array, array ('products_price' => str_replace(',', '.', $dataArray['p_priceNoTax'])/1.07));

Ein Mix aus Beiden würde die Spalte Steuersatz erfordern, aus der man den Steuersatz ziehen muss oder eben eine Abfrage über die vorhandenen Daten, mit der man den Steuersatz ermittelt, um es einbeziehen zu können.

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Zuletzt geändert von HHGAG am Fr 30. Dezember 2011, 17:06, insgesamt 1-mal geändert.

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 17:05 
@Hasan
Dann such mal den Fehler, wenn die Mehrwertsteuer plötzlich gesenkt wird. wegrenn


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 17:08 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
vollstrom hat geschrieben:
@Hasan
Dann such mal den Fehler, wenn die Mehrwertsteuer plötzlich gesenkt wird. wegrenn

Ist halt Quick & Dirty, wer es vernünftig haben will muss es bei irgend einem Dienstleister in Auftrag geben oder in der Excel Tabelle berechnen lassen. :-y

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 17:27 
Offline
Mitglied seit:
Mi 15. Oktober 2008, 10:54

Beiträge: 160
Danke vergeben: 0 mal
Danke erhalten: 2 mal
Postleitzahl: 86150
Land: Deutschland
Danke HHGAG, ich denke ich probiers mal so und mach mir in meinem changelog einen dicken Vermerk. Kann man ja wieder ändern, wenn die Steuer gesenkt, äh, erhöht wird

Grüße und alles gute fürs neue Jahr


Nach oben
  
 
BeitragVerfasst: Fr 30. Dezember 2011, 17:31 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
kein Problem =)

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Sa 31. Dezember 2011, 09:49 
Offline
Mitglied seit:
Mo 21. Februar 2011, 03:08

Beiträge: 21
Danke vergeben: 0 mal
Danke erhalten: 0 mal
Postleitzahl: 98693
Land: Deutschland
Branche: Sportartikel
:kerzensmily:
hi HHAG, danke für die geschichte mit dem punkt und komma... wenn ich jetzt einen punkt im preis eingebe wird das dann auch akzeptiert oder würde danach "nur" komme gelten..

DANKE!

un einen guten Rutsch uns neue..!

Sven


Nach oben
  
 
BeitragVerfasst: Sa 31. Dezember 2011, 09:52 
Punkt geht auch, weil die Kommas nur gegen einen Punkt ausgetauscht werden.


Nach oben
  
 
BeitragVerfasst: Sa 31. Dezember 2011, 09:53 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
Es werden Beide akzeptiert, wenn Du ein Komma hast wird es in ein Punkt umgewandelt, ansonsten direkt übernommen.

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Fr 6. Januar 2012, 19:27 
Offline
Mitglied seit:
Mo 21. Februar 2011, 03:08

Beiträge: 21
Danke vergeben: 0 mal
Danke erhalten: 0 mal
Postleitzahl: 98693
Land: Deutschland
Branche: Sportartikel
Hallo an Alle,

so jetzt habe ich natürlich noch ein "anhängedes" Problem mit de CSV Datei..ein preisimport geht ja schon ganz gut.. aber der nimmt aus irgendwelchen gründen nicht die anderen Preise.

ich möchte eigentlich nur einpflegen endkunde und händlerpreis..

da ich oft bei gast auch preise stehen habe (sinnlos!) ist dass bisschen schwiereig..

ich habe also versucht die csv datei so zu gestalten:


XTSOL p_model p_priceNoTax p_priceNoTax.1 p_priceNoTax.2 p_priceNoTax.3
XTSOL H001 3,05 3,05 3,05 2,77


aber schienbar mache ich einen gedankenfehler!

kann ich die tabelle so gestalten, dass ich nur händler und nur endkundenpreis hochlade? wenn ja, wie..oder ist die importdatei dafür nicht "gerüstet" das so anzunehmen?

Vielleicht hilft mir ja noch jemand über diesen Berg.. was meint Ihr?

Danke für alles im Voraus was Ihr mir sagt ;-)


Sven


Nach oben
  
 
BeitragVerfasst: Fr 6. Januar 2012, 22:28 
Außengelända Außengelända
Benutzeravatar
Online
Mitglied seit:
Mi 20. August 2008, 23:16

Beiträge: 1739
Danke vergeben: 4 mal
Danke erhalten: 9 mal
Postleitzahl: 40231
Land: Deutschland
Firmenname: H.H.G. group
In der o.g. Änderung sind die Kundenpreise nicht enthalten, deshalb werden die Preise mit , nicht klappen. Suche nach dem Begriff
Zitat:
personal_offer
und setze die Änderung dort entsprechend um. Hab grad den Quellcode nicht zur Hand ^^

_________________
H.H.G. A.Åž.
Hasan H. Gürsoy (CEO, ehem. Mitentwickler xt:Commerce)


Nach oben
  
 
BeitragVerfasst: Fr 6. Januar 2012, 22:39 
Offline
Mitglied seit:
Mo 21. Februar 2011, 03:08

Beiträge: 21
Danke vergeben: 0 mal
Danke erhalten: 0 mal
Postleitzahl: 98693
Land: Deutschland
Branche: Sportartikel
ich habe es versucht mit "." da ich das vermutet hatte, aber das hat auch nichts gebracht ;-(

ich hatte vorher auch bei Gast Preise stehen (wofür soll gast eigentlich sein..kann ich die preise die dort stehen alle auf einmal löschen?)

die wurden sogar alle gelöscht.. Ergebnis:

ich habe jetzt nur noch den preis für Endkunden..

und händlerpreise sind "weg.. komisch eigentlich!

Bist noch wach?

Sven :xmas:


Nach oben
  
 
Beiträge der letzten Zeit anzeigen:  Sortiere nach  
Ein neues Thema erstellen Auf das Thema antworten  [ 51 Beiträge ]  [Gehe zu Seite]  1, 2, 3  Nächste


Moderator: Ralf


Alle Zeiten sind UTC + 1 Stunde


Wer ist online?

Mitglieder in diesem Forum: 214930, Google Adsense [Bot] und 5 Gäste


Du darfst keine neuen Themen in diesem Forum erstellen.
Du darfst keine Antworten zu Themen in diesem Forum erstellen.
Du darfst deine Beiträge in diesem Forum nicht ändern.
Du darfst deine Beiträge in diesem Forum nicht löschen.
Du darfst keine Dateianhänge in diesem Forum erstellen.

Gehe zu:  
 Ã„hnliche Themen   Autor   Antworten   Zugriffe   Letzter Beitrag 
Frage zur CSV datei für AMAZON

in Amazon.de

boxensport

3

306

Do 31. Januar 2013, 17:30


sellerforum.de Impressum: Partnerlinks:
Sebastian Feuster - Versandhandel & eCommerce-Dienstleistungen

Firmenanschrift / postalisch: Am Hippersbach 14 - 54550 Daun-Steinborn -  Tel: 06592-574110
Kundenservice Mo-Fr: Erlenweg 11 - 54550 Daun-Waldkoenigen  -  Tel: 06592-9838306 
Fax: 06592-5741109  -  Mail:

USt-ID DE215005895
Luftballons
onlinemarktplatz.de
wortfilter.de

Feed    FAQ  

sellerforum.de is powered by phpBB.com and Domainfactory.de / Deutsche Übersetzung durch phpBB.de